Hal Pulfer was killed in a boating accident in Hawaii on Sunday. Pulfer was a business owner and lived with his family and three children in Highland Park. His business Security Locknut was based out of Mundelein, Illinois and manufactured nuts, bolts and washers. Pulfer was also the president of the company.

Pulfer’s sister remembers him as living the perfect life. He was a great father with a wonderful wife and children. His business was growing. They were enjoying a relaxing vacation when tragedy struck.

This accident is indeed a tragedy, and it will certainly take time to put the pieces together and for investigators to determine exactly what went wrong that day when the boat sank.
